The operator consults a plan view on the 3DMG monitor to confirm the digging line and area.
When the cutting edge reaches the surface to work, the operator is notified by sound guidance, the operator to work the initiative.
This reduces the amount of time and manpower required for auxiliary work, allowing fewer worker to do the work.
The more digging areas and complex in site the more effective the operator can be.

Procedures and Explanation
Let's introduce localization and get to the point of adjusting the two-point scale in the job site.
1. Convert the localization file and the scaled foundation work via the pilot web.
We recommend that the plan you use includes surrounding somthing buildings and roads to prevent the misstake about the direction and area.
fundaiton data【DXF Cad data】
1)click the Smart construction Pilot.
2)click to Project file you created.
3)import the localize file【gc3 or cal】 and Foundation plane file【DXF file】on the Pilot WEB
2.you create the benchmark from the floor line after checking palne data correctly imported.
Set up a benchmark from floor line and place the cutting edge of the bucket on that benchmark.
This is to convert the benchmark height to satellite derived elevation (xxxx ft).
Example: FL-2inch = ??? ft (At this moment, nobody knows the elevation value. )
Set the bucket blade and measure FL -2inch = 11.48ft
Floor line is 11.64 Ft
Check the digging depth (reference: depth from the floor line) from the cross section and use the Flat plane function to create the design data.
3.you create data for each Digging line.
4.The operator can check the digging position by referring to the plan view displayed on the tablet and confirm the digging level by switching data layers.
Tablet screen allowing work no marking on job site.
